Year 2 Mental Health Week
As part of ‘Dress to Express Day’ and Children’s Mental Health Week, Year 2 children have been exploring the idea of growing together. Today they did mindfulness activities related to the book ‘Invisible’ by Tom Percival, created past and future growth maps, drew personal self-portraits about their interests, as well as considering the physical concept of growth by planting cress seeds and composing art that depicts the growth of a seed over time.
